The real story behind flexi hose replacement

These flexible braided hoses are everywhere in your home. Under the kitchen sink, bathroom basins, behind toilets, connecting dishwashers. They replaced copper connections years ago because they’re bendable, cheap, and simple to install. Problem is, they don’t last forever like copper does.

The rubber core inside breaks down after about 5 years, even when the outside braiding looks perfect. It’s the pressure cycles that kill them. Every time you turn a tap on and off, that rubber expands and contracts. Add Melbourne’s temperature swings, and you’re basically running a countdown timer to failure.

Why Melbourne makes it worse

Melbourne’s water pressure varies massively between suburbs. New developments often run higher pressure than the old established areas. Your flexi hoses might be copping 600 kPa when they’re only rated for 500 kPa maximum. That’s extra stress on components that are already degrading.

Victorian regulations now require pressure reducing valves in new builds, but thousands of existing homes don’t have them. If your place was built before these rules came in, your flexi hoses are probably working overtime every day.

Warning signs that can’t wait

What you can see

Check your flexi hoses monthly. I’m talking about a two-minute inspection under each sink and behind toilets. Look for frayed stainless steel braiding - if you see individual wires sticking out, that hose is done. Rust spots around the fittings mean water’s getting where it shouldn’t. Any kinking or sharp bends will cause failure sooner rather than later.

If there’s a manufacturing date on the collar and it’s over 5 years old, book replacement regardless of how good it looks. The rubber inside doesn’t care about appearances.

Performance problems

Reduced water flow through connected fixtures often means the hose is restricting internally. Strange noises during water usage - whistling, vibration, that sort of thing - indicate stress. Any dampness or water stains around connections means you’re already getting early-stage leakage.

Don’t ignore these signs. We get calls every week from people who noticed something wasn’t right but waited until the weekend to deal with it. By then, they’re knee-deep in water calling for emergency help.

The holiday problem

Most flexi hoses fail when nobody’s home to catch it. Extended periods without water usage create perfect failure conditions. When you’re away for a long weekend or holidays, water sits under constant pressure without the normal daily relief from turning taps on and off.

That’s why we tell people to turn off their mains when they’re away for more than 48 hours. Takes two minutes and could save your house.

Why professional installation matters

Australian Standard AS 3499:2022 compliance

New Australian Standard came in during 2022, updating the old AS/NZS 3499:2006 that most hoses were built to. The new standard requires better materials, improved testing, and Watermark certification from independent Australian testing authorities.

Most cheap imported hoses don’t meet AS 3499:2022. They get rubber-stamped by overseas manufacturers who don’t care about Australian conditions or your home’s safety. We only use compliant hoses with proper Watermark certification because anything else is asking for trouble.

Professional installation means correct torque specifications, proper support brackets, and pressure testing to verify everything’s working right. It’s not just about screwing threads together.

Additional protection

When we replace flexi hoses, we install mini stops on every connection. If a hose does fail, you can isolate that specific fixture without shutting off your whole water supply. Means you can still have water to other parts of the house while dealing with the problem.

Pressure reducing valves are essential for older homes. If your mains pressure exceeds 500 kPa, flexi hoses will fail prematurely. We test pressure during every installation and recommend protection where needed.

Quality components make a difference

Premium flexi hoses cost more upfront but use better materials. EPDM rubber cores last longer than basic rubber compounds. Grade 316 stainless steel fittings resist corrosion better than cheaper alternatives.

Damage potential

When flexi hoses burst, they don’t just drip. Full mains pressure through a failed hose can release over 1,000 litres per hour directly into your home’s structure. In apartments, a burst hose on an upper floor can flood multiple units and common areas.

Insurance data shows flexi hose claims averaging $8,000 for bathroom failures, $12,000 for kitchen incidents, and $25,000+ when water reaches electrical systems or flows between floors. Sentimental items, artwork, family photos - insurance money doesn’t bring those back.

How does Melbourne's water pressure affect flexi hose lifespan?
Melbourne's varying water pressure significantly impacts flexi hose lifespan and failure risk across different suburbs. New developments often run higher pressure than established areas, with some homes experiencing pressure that exceeds the maximum rating of standard flexi hoses, creating extra stress on components that are already degrading over time. Victorian regulations now require pressure reducing valves in new builds, but thousands of existing homes don't have them, meaning flexi hoses in older properties work overtime every day under excessive pressure. Temperature swings common in Melbourne accelerate the deterioration process, as the rubber core expands and contracts with each pressure cycle and temperature change. Professional assessment can determine if your home's water pressure exceeds safe limits for flexi hoses and recommend pressure reducing valves where needed to extend component life and reduce failure risk.
